How much does it cost to rent a home in Mcsherrystown?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Mcsherrystown 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,389 | $1,175 | $1,795 |
Mcsherrystown 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,853 | $1,395 | $2,200 |
Mcsherrystown 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,157 | $1,900 | $3,150 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Mcsherrystown
What type of rentals are currently available in Mcsherrystown?
There are currently 68 Apartments for Rent in Mcsherrystown, PA with pricing that ranges from $875 to $4,186. There are also 29 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Mcsherrystown ranging from $1,150 to $3,150.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Mcsherrystown?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Mcsherrystown ranges from $1,150 to $3,150 with an average monthly rent of $1,637.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Mcsherrystown?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Mcsherrystown range from $1,576 to $4,186,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,395 to $2,200.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,900 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,999.
